Output db84dca02f18730a1f49db3edead4d64b53ebd9b3b6dfcb6b5d44d879c85c6e2:0

value
637292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ec1785bafd88f41fbae60786161ed01520a13a81 OP_EQUAL
address
3PDMaBNdUh32jMfsR6Jr6GbuQBMwwaNtgA
transaction
db84dca02f18730a1f49db3edead4d64b53ebd9b3b6dfcb6b5d44d879c85c6e2
spent
true